Cos'è sistemista?

Sistemista

Un sistemista, o amministratore di sistema, è un professionista IT responsabile della configurazione, gestione e manutenzione dei sistemi informatici, server e reti di un'organizzazione. Il loro obiettivo principale è garantire che i sistemi siano funzionanti, sicuri e performanti per supportare le operazioni aziendali.

Responsabilità principali:

  • Installazione e Configurazione: Installare e configurare hardware e software, inclusi server, sistemi operativi, applicazioni e servizi di rete.
  • Gestione degli Utenti e delle Autorizzazioni: Creare e gestire account utente, definire permessi e privilegi di accesso alle risorse del sistema. Questo è strettamente legato alla sicurezza%20informatica.
  • Monitoraggio e Manutenzione: Monitorare le prestazioni del sistema, identificare e risolvere problemi, eseguire attività di manutenzione preventiva (ad esempio, aggiornamenti di sicurezza, backup dei dati).
  • Risoluzione dei Problemi: Diagnosticare e risolvere problemi hardware, software e di rete. Richiede forti capacità di problem%20solving.
  • Sicurezza: Implementare e gestire misure di sicurezza per proteggere i sistemi da minacce esterne e interne. Ciò include la gestione di firewall, sistemi di rilevamento delle intrusioni e la risposta agli incidenti di sicurezza. Fondamentale la comprensione dei principi%20di%20sicurezza.
  • Backup e Ripristino: Implementare e gestire strategie di backup e ripristino dei dati per garantire la continuità operativa in caso di guasti hardware, errori umani o disastri.
  • Automazione: Automatizzare compiti ripetitivi utilizzando script o strumenti di automazione per migliorare l'efficienza.
  • Documentazione: Creare e mantenere la documentazione relativa alla configurazione del sistema, alle procedure operative e alle politiche di sicurezza.
  • Gestione delle Reti: Configurare e gestire reti locali (LAN), reti geografiche (WAN) e dispositivi di rete come router, switch e firewall.
  • Virtualizzazione e Cloud Computing: Gestire ambienti virtualizzati utilizzando tecnologie come VMware, Hyper-V o soluzioni cloud come AWS, Azure o Google Cloud. La virtualizzazione è una competenza cruciale oggi.

Competenze Chiave:

  • Conoscenza approfondita dei sistemi operativi (Windows Server, Linux, macOS).
  • Competenza nella gestione di reti e protocolli di rete (TCP/IP, DNS, DHCP).
  • Familiarità con hardware server e storage.
  • Competenza in scripting (Bash, Python, PowerShell).
  • Conoscenza di database (SQL, NoSQL).
  • Capacità di problem solving e diagnosi dei guasti.
  • Conoscenza dei principi di sicurezza informatica.
  • Capacità di lavorare in team.
  • Buone capacità di comunicazione.

Strumenti comunemente utilizzati:

  • Strumenti di monitoraggio del sistema (Nagios, Zabbix, Prometheus).
  • Strumenti di gestione della configurazione (Ansible, Puppet, Chef).
  • Strumenti di virtualizzazione (VMware, Hyper-V).
  • Strumenti di gestione cloud (AWS CLI, Azure CLI, Google Cloud SDK).
  • Strumenti di backup e ripristino (Veeam, Acronis).

Percorsi di carriera:

Un sistemista può specializzarsi in diverse aree, come:

  • Amministratore di rete
  • Amministratore di database
  • Specialista di sicurezza informatica
  • Ingegnere DevOps
  • Architetto di sistemi
  • Cloud Engineer

La continua formazione e l'aggiornamento sulle nuove tecnologie sono essenziali per un sistemista.